DC has confirmed that one Justice League genius is smarter than Batman. Although known throughout the DC Universe as “the World’s Greatest Detective,” Batman is not the smartest man on Earth. While it is close, there are at least three others who intellectually outrank the Dark Knight, and in The Penguin #8, fans learn one is a member of the Justice League, and has fought alongside Batman.

The Penguin #8 is written by Tom King and drawn by Rafael De Latorre. The Penguin meets the Riddler, in his civilian guise, at a restaurant. The two have a frank discussion, with the Riddler trying to goad the Penguin. The Penguin points out that the Riddler is not only smarter than him, but Batman as well. Penguin goes on to say the Riddler could even give “Lex and Terrific a run for their calculators.”

Penguin brings all this up just to ask the Riddler why no one takes him seriously, despite his prodigious intellect.

Mister Terrific Has Become an Important Part of the DC Universe

The “Terrific” the Penguin mentions is Michael Holt, the second person to hold the name “Mister Terrific.” Created by John Ostrander and Tom Mandrake and first appearing in 1997’s The Spectre #54, Mister Terrific has gone on to become a pillar of the DC Universe. Regarded as one of the smartest people on Earth, Mister Terrific has been affiliated with both the Justice Society and the Justice League, and will make the leap to live-action in James Gunn’s Superman film, due in 2025.

The Penguin’s assessment is worth noting because he ranks both Lex Luthor and Mister Terrific as smarter than Batman. This would seem to fly in the face of conventional wisdom, namely that no one can out think Batman. While the Dark Knight is intelligent and resourceful, there are intellects greater than his, including Mister Terrific. Both Batman and Mister Terrific make extensive use of high-tech gadgets in their missions, but Mister Terrific, unlike the Caped Crusader, also addresses systemic issues and creates technology that benefits people. Mister Terrific also has his own company, much like Batman.

By positioning Mister Terrific as smarter than Batman, DC has also created a system of “checks and balances.” Many villains (and even heroes) in the DC Universe are afraid of Batman, thanks to the Dark Knight’s formidable intellect. In the past, Batman has created fail safes that end up backfiring on him and erode trust in his peers. Mister Terrific is not encumbered by Batman’s paranoia, and is far more open and transparent about his intentions. If Batman ever went rogue, the Justice League’s Mister Terrific may be the only one who can stop him.
